Analysis of mise-en-scene

LO: To analyse the mise-en-scene of 'Uptown Funk'. Focusing on the connotations and how they create meaning for the audience. Costumes & Props: Fashionable clothing = shows their wealth, fashion taste  Expensive car = shows his wealth and fame Styled hair = Smartness, fame Lighting & Colour: High-key lighting = upbeat mood, happiness, lively Bright colours = happy, upbeat Perfromance: Dancing Perfromance Setting: A street = Urban area 80's / 90's style = Retro, stylish  Hair salon = Care about how they look A club = Stylish, upbeat, youth culture. How do the visuals link to the song? Bruno Mars pop superstar celebrity image is promoted in his music video 'Uptown Funk' throughout media language. For example the clothing's used on the main group of men are suits which suggests smartness, fashion tastes and it shows off his wealth as many suits may be worn by more high class, business men/women.
